Flowers have been used as an essential part of the weddings
since the marriage ceremonies were introduced. Initially the brides carried
bouquets of herbs and other flowers to ward
off the evil spirits. Flowers, especially the orange blossoms were carried
by the brides to signify the purity before marriage.
Your choice of flowers for your wedding may indicates
how much value you attach to your spouse. The process of selecting the
flowers for the bouquet should take into account several basic styles
such as
cascade, crescent, contemporary, nosegay, hand tied bouquet
and arm or presentation style. So you should choose the style
that you like most and prepare various lists of what flowers you will
require for the wedding ceremony, reception including the table count,
size and shapes. The wedding flowers should match the color or fabric
swatches and pictures of your own dress and that of your fiancé.
You may also provide the pictures of flowers, bouquets
and arrangements to your florists to enable to deliver to you the flowers
that you exactly desire. Your dream wedding may have a theme that may
require certain specific floral arrangement.
You must also remember that some flowers are not available
all the season year round. You should select only those flowers that give
the best presentation and are in the prime of the season. Also decide
the venue of your wedding, whether it would be outdoors or indoors. Certain
flowers do not last long in hot or humid conditions and are extremely
sensitive to their surroundings whether in or out doors.
Also think about the color,
shape and fragrance of the flowers that you want in your bouquet. It must
be noted that if your bouquet contains all the white flowers, you will
not get good pictures, because the white flowers do not lend themselves
to good photographs.
Be quite clear, realistic and upfront with your florist
about your budget. Some flowers are very costly and your budget may run
into thousands of dollars or pounds.
It would be advisable to choose similar flowers throughout
your wedding ceremony. Selecting a large variety of flowers may prove
too costly. You should, therefore, try to balance your budget with your
needs. Exotic flowers like orchids, though very beautiful
are very costly.
Try to avoid holding your wedding during or close to
busy holidays, popular festivals like Christmas or important days like
Valentine’s Day, Easter and Mother’s Day. The demand for flowers
grows during festival seasons and important days. It may become difficult
to procure the right type, quality and quantity of flowers within your
budget. You may need to include the following items in your list of flowers
for your very special day.
If you are a groom, you may need flowers for your bride’s
bouquet, toss bouquet for bride to throw, maid of honor bouquet, bridesmaids
bouquets, grooms boutonniere, boutonnieres for other male attendants in
the wedding, boutonnières for father of bride and groom, boutonnière
for ring bearer flower basket with or without petals or small bouquet
for flower girl. Flowers may also be needed for the head
table which is usually larger than other centerpieces and flowers or petals
for cake table.
You must also be aware that roses bearing color petals
are likely to stain the carpet if stepped on. So you should consider buying
white flowers for the carpeted areas in aisle.
You must also make sure to inform your flower supplier
the exact venue, date and time of your wedding so as to receive the flowers
at the right time.
